Winter Tire Rules Begin Oct. 1 in B.C.

British Columbia’s new winter tire requirement officially began on October 1. Drivers are now expected to have approved winter tires installed when travelling on most provincial highways. The rule is meant to lower risks as wet fall roads give way to icy and snowy winter conditions.

Understanding the Value of Winter Tires

Winter driving in B.C. often involves sudden weather shifts—from rain in low-lying areas to snow in higher elevations. Winter tires are designed specifically for these conditions. They use softer rubber that remains flexible in the cold and deeper tread patterns that provide stronger traction on snow, slush, and ice. The result is better handling and shorter stopping distances when it matters most.

Penalties for Skipping the Switch

Highway checkpoints and signage remind drivers of the requirement. Travelling on restricted routes without winter tires can lead to fines, but more importantly, it leaves drivers unprepared for dangerous conditions.
